Expressing Opinions with 'yolk-khern-tha' (I think/see that)

Use យល់ឃើញថា to elevate your Khmer opinions from simple thoughts to professional, well-reasoned perceptions.

Grammar Rule in 30 Seconds

Use 'yolk-khern-tha' (ខ្ញុំឃើញថា) to express your opinion or observation clearly in Khmer.

  • Use 'yolk-khern-tha' before your opinion: ខ្ញុំឃើញថាអាហារនេះឆ្ងាញ់ (I think this food is delicious).
  • It functions like 'I see that' or 'I find that' in English.
  • Can be used in both formal and informal contexts to state your perspective.
Subject + យល់ឃើញថា (yolk-khern-tha) + Opinion/Clause

Overview

Ever felt like your Khmer conversations need a bit more weight? Maybe you want to sound more professional in a meeting. Or perhaps you are debating where to get the best iced coffee in Phnom Penh.
This is where យល់ឃើញថា (yolk-khern-tha) comes in. It translates to I think that or
I am of the opinion that.
It is a step up from the basic គិតថា (kit-tha). Think of it as the difference between saying I think and I perceive. It adds a layer of thoughtfulness to your speech.
You aren't just guessing. You have actually processed the information. It sounds polished and intelligent.

How This Grammar Works

This phrase acts like a sturdy bridge. It connects the person speaking to a complete thought or observation. The word យល់ (yolk) means to understand.
The word ឃើញ (khern) means to see. When you put them together, you are literally saying you understand and see a situation a certain way. The final part, ថា (tha), acts like the English word that. It opens the door for the rest of your sentence.
It is very versatile. You can use it with almost any subject. You can use it in the past, present, or future.
It does not change its form based on the person speaking. Even native speakers use this to sound more authoritative. It is like putting on a suit for your sentences.

When To Use It

You should reach for this phrase in specific moments. Use it during a job interview to show you are a deep thinker. Use it when discussing social issues or news with friends.
It is perfect for giving feedback on a project at work. If you are asking for directions and want to confirm your understanding, it works there too. Basically, use it whenever you want your opinion to be taken seriously.
It works great in written emails too. It makes you sound like a pro. Think of it like a grammar traffic light.
It tells the listener to slow down and listen to your point.

When Not To Use It

Don't use this for very casual, split-second thoughts. If you think it might rain, just use គិតថា (kit-tha). Using យល់ឃើញថា to say
I think I want a snack
sounds a bit too dramatic.
It is like wearing a tuxedo to a grocery store. Avoid it when you are totally unsure. It implies you have a clear perspective.
If you are just guessing, stick to ប្រហែលជា (pro-hel-che). Also, do not use it if you are just repeating a fact. It is for opinions and perceptions, not for stating that the sun is hot.

Common Mistakes

A very common mistake is forgetting the ថា (tha) at the end. Without it, the sentence just hangs there. You cannot just say I understand see. Another mistake is using it for physical sight. If you literally see a cat, don't use this. Use just ឃើញ (khern). Some people also try to use it for feelings. If you feel sad, this is not the right choice. This is a head word, not a heart word. Yes, even native speakers mess this up when they are in a rush. Don't worry if you do too. Just keep practicing.

Contrast With Similar Patterns

Let's compare this to its cousins. គិតថា (kit-tha) is your everyday I think. It is fast, easy, and casual. យល់ថា (yolk-tha) is a bit shorter and means I understand that. It is slightly less formal than our main phrase.
Then there is តាមយោបល់ខ្ញុំ (tam-yo-bol-khnhom). This means In my opinion. It is very formal. យល់ឃើញថា sits right in the middle.
It is professional but still feels natural in conversation. It is the Goldilocks of Khmer opinion phrases. Not too casual, not too stiff.

Formation Table

Form Structure Example
Affirmative
Subject + យល់ឃើញថា + Clause
ខ្ញុំយល់ឃើញថាវាល្អ
Negative
Subject + មិន + យល់ឃើញថា + Clause + ទេ
ខ្ញុំមិនយល់ឃើញថាវាល្អទេ
Question
តើ + Subject + យល់ឃើញថា + Clause + ដែរឬទេ?
តើអ្នកយល់ឃើញថាវាល្អដែរឬទេ?
